The name Parkyr has been steadily present in the United States over the past few years. In 2015, there were 6 babies named Parkyr. This number remained consistent in 2020, with another 6 newborns being given this name. However, a slight increase was observed in 2023, as 8 babies were named Parkyr that year.
Overall, since 2015, there have been a total of 20 births in the United States where the baby has been named Parkyr. While it is not one of the most popular names, it does show some consistency and a slight uptick in recent years.
